WebThis Von Duprin Panic Device 7500 Mortise Body Only is used on the Von Durprin 8875, and Von Duprin 98-9975 panic hardware. The body measures 5-7/8" high by 4-1/2" deep and 1" thick. This is the body that has been used since about 1977. Call or email for pricing on the SS7500, 7500-IN, and E7500 Mortise Bodies and replacement parts for the Lock.
